WordPress作为全球最受欢迎的博客平台和内容管理系统,其灵活性和可扩展性吸引了无数的开发者和用户。今天,我们就来聊聊WordPress调用大全,从入门到精通,让你轻松驾驭WordPress!
一、WordPress调用概述
1. 什么是WordPress调用?
WordPress调用指的是在WordPress中通过特定的函数或方法获取数据、展示内容、实现功能等操作。掌握WordPress调用,可以让你的网站更加个性化、功能强大。
2. WordPress调用的作用
- 获取数据:通过调用相关函数获取文章、分类、标签等信息。
- 展示内容:将获取到的数据展示在页面、侧边栏等位置。
- 实现功能:通过调用函数实现各种功能,如评论、搜索、标签云等。
二、WordPress调用入门
1. 获取文章
获取文章是WordPress调用的基础,以下是一些常用的获取文章的方法:
函数 | 说明 | 示例 |
---|---|---|
get_posts() | 获取文章列表 | $args=array(‘posts_per_page’=>10);$posts=get_posts($args); |
the_post() | 单篇文章输出 | while(have_posts()):the_post();the_content();endwhile; |
get_the_title() | 获取文章标题 | $title=get_the_title(); |
get_the_permalink() | 获取文章链接 | $link=get_the_permalink(); |
2. 获取分类
获取分类是展示分类目录、标签云等功能的基础,以下是一些常用的获取分类的方法:
函数 | 说明 | 示例 |
---|---|---|
get_categories() | 获取所有分类 | $args=array(‘hide_empty’=>0);$categories=get_categories($args); |
get_category() | 获取单个分类 | $category=get_category_by_slug(‘分类名称’); |
the_category() | 输出分类链接 | the_category(‘,’); |
3. 获取标签
获取标签是展示标签云等功能的基础,以下是一些常用的获取标签的方法:
函数 | 说明 | 示例 |
---|---|---|
get_tags() | 获取所有标签 | $args=array(‘hide_empty’=>0);$tags=get_tags($args); |
get_tag() | 获取单个标签 | $tag=get_tag_by_slug(‘标签名称’); |
the_tags() | 输出标签链接 | the_tags(‘,’); |
三、WordPress调用进阶
1. 自定义查询
自定义查询可以让你更加灵活地获取文章、分类、标签等信息,以下是一些常用的自定义查询方法:
函数 | 说明 | 示例 |
---|---|---|
query_posts() | 自定义查询 | query_posts(‘posts_per_page=10&category_name=分类名称’); |
pre_get_posts | 在查询之前进行操作 | add_action(‘pre_get_posts’,’my_pre_get_posts’);functionmy_pre_get_posts($query){$query->set(‘posts_per_page’,10);} |
WP_Query | 高级查询 | $args=array(‘posts_per_page’=>10,’category_name’=>’分类名称’);$query=newWP_Query($args);while($query->have_posts()):$query->the_post();the_content();endwhile;wp_reset_postdata(); |
2. 自定义字段
自定义字段可以让你存储更多关于文章的信息,以下是一些常用的自定义字段方法:
函数 | 说明 | 示例 |
---|---|---|
get_post_meta() | 获取自定义字段值 | $meta_value=get_post_meta($post->ID,’自定义字段名称’,true); |
update_post_meta() | 更新自定义字段值 | update_post_meta($post->ID,’自定义字段名称’,’新值’); |
add_post_meta() | 添加自定义字段 | add_post_meta($post->ID,’自定义字段名称’,’值’); |
通过本文的介绍,相信你对WordPress调用有了更深入的了解。从入门到精通,掌握WordPress调用可以让你的网站更加个性化和功能强大。在实际开发过程中,不断积累和相信你会成为一名优秀的WordPress开发者!
WordPress新建页面怎么调用分类文章
WordPress新建页面怎么调用分类文章,方法如下:
只要把这个代码放在你的WordPress任意页面的任意位置都能显示指定调用的文章类别,并且还可以控制文章输出的条数。
WP调用单个分类文章列表技巧
解决 WordPress页面调用分类文章后无法翻页的问题
有网友反映说使用上面的方法造成无法翻页的状况,症状为 WordPress页面调用分类文章后,点击页面下方的翻页没有反应,但浏览器地址栏传递的参数已经发生改变了。出现此问题可参考下面的解决方法:
将上面提到过的代码:
替换为:
在介绍一个插件WP Page Numbers结合来用是比较不错的,其中插件页面有使用的方法,在哪使用要调用一句<?php if(function_exists(‘wp_page_numbers’)): wp_page_numbers(); endif;?>
WordPress调用当前栏目下的post内容
page文章页面父子页面调用
如何调用wordpress的类库
前提:wordpress所有类库大约有2百多个,类库之间的关系以及引用,统一由wp-load.php这个文件处理。
所以在调用wordpress类库前,需正确引入wp-load.php这个文件。
方法:1、引入wp-load.php
在需要调用类库的文件头部引入wp-load.php文件
require(dirname(__FILE__).'/wp-load.php');
2、调用指定的类库
调用wordpress类库,实则就是php类的引用,语法为:
$a=newB();
举例:您现在需调用WP_Query这个类,则语法为
$own=newWP_Query();
以上只是简单地列表了调用类的方法,但wordpress所有类库超过200多个,您在调用之前还需了解类的详细内容后才能正确引用,可参考官网详细的说明:
另外,如果您还不熟悉PHP类和对象,可参考PHP官网说明:
wordpress怎么调用音频
在WordPress网站中调用音频的方法:
1、进入wordpress后台插件栏目下的安装插件。
2、在搜索框内输入Hermit,搜索插件,第一个就是音乐播放器插件,点击开始插件安装。
3、安装好插件后,开启插件后,后台多出一个Hermit播放器按钮,点击进入Hermit播放器管理。
4、在这里可以添加音乐库,在写文章时候方便调用。
5、同时,在写文章的时候会发现编辑栏上方多出一个添加音乐的按钮。
6、在音乐播放器框内填入音乐播放地址,多个单曲按回车键。还可以设置自动播放、循环播放、折叠播放列表。
7、这里还有个远程音乐按钮,这个就是调用添加的音乐。
8、添加入文章后看看效果,播放器是自适应的,在移动设备也能自动适应屏幕,非常不错。
更多关于wordpress怎么调用音频,进入:查看更多内容